Analysis
The most recent figure for case materials — import value in Eastern Europe is 2.03 million 1000 USD, measured in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 0.5% on the previous year and up 29.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, case materials — import value in Eastern Europe peaked at 2.73 million 1000 USD in 2022 and was at its lowest, 169,114 1000 USD, in 1998.
That places Eastern Europe 8th out of 31 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
